// NOTE for security review: this client replaces the old Grindelwork ORM
// shim that built raw queries via string concat (yes, really). The new
// Quernstone client parameterizes everything and talks only to the internal
// Tablemint data gateway, never directly to the DB. It authenticates on
// startup with the service key that follows.

gateway credential: qvz23-XSZTNBjrucz4Q49XMT1TuVw

## Build Provenance: Gatecount Firmware

The Gatecount turnstile counter at Harrow Field runs signed firmware only. Each build is produced by the Lintbarrow pipeline, which records compiler version, source revision, and the calibration table hash. No manual builds are permitted on stadium hardware. If counts drift, verify the deployed build against the provenance log before swapping units. Contractors flashing replacement units must confirm the token printed below matches the log entry.

build token for fahip-hawip: htk4_cea5

Subject: Scanline cut-over — done!

Hi all, quick wrap-up on the barcode scanner integration. We flipped Wrenfield warehouses over to the new Scanline ingest path last night and retired the legacy poller this morning. Throughput looks good, dedupe is holding, and the misread rate actually dropped. Plugin authors: the old event shape is gone, so update to the v2 payload before your next release — shim support ends Friday. Mira will circulate the schema notes separately. For those rebuilding test rigs, the current service configuration is below.

service settings:
ralael:
  pin: 7453
  tenant: zorath
  seal: seal_087806e4
  metrics_host: metrics.ralael.paliqworks.example
  standby_team: fraath
  escalation: praok-istiel
  nonce: 10e083

## Planner Regression: Limits and Quotas

The Delvewood query planner regression in build 4.8 caused join reordering to exceed memory quotas on wide fact tables. Until the fix lands in 4.9, we are capping planner search depth and enforcing stricter per-query memory budgets. Release sign-off requires confirming these caps hold under the Marrowgate benchmark suite. The temporary quota constants currently enforced in production are listed below.

tuning constants:
RATE_LIMITS = {
    "zorael": 10,
    "oliix": 1,
    "holix": 2,
    "quenix": 10,
}